I got the Lithosol and while I can't post pix here, it's great. You can dye the body stark white, jet black, anything. The eyes and teeth are, as you can imagine, small and hard to see, but the eyes are just as visible as other mounts. I did find that the tips of the .... rocks? .... skin? ... scales? dyed rather oddly and you just have to experiment.

I did, yes. You can dye it any color you want; brighter the color the less rock-like it looks. That's rose tint on mine, I think. Because of the texture it remains "rock-like" in the body, I'd say, even with some of the enameled or a really bright color. Still looks like rock.

ETA: The more I play with the dye channels, the more I like the Fulgurite jackal. Its dye channels are: body, body "smoke" pattern, body "lightning" effect and mist and eyes, and the crystals. Lots going on, visually. The Lithosol is fun to have, just 'cause it looks so darn weird (in a good way).
